Subject: Memtrace cut-over complete

Team,

Cut-over to Memtrace v2 for GPU memory profiling finished last night. Old v1 agents are disabled; any tickets referencing v1 dashboards should be closed as resolved-by-migration. Sampling overhead is now under 2% and allocation traces include kernel names. Known gap: profiles older than 30 days were not migrated. Point customers at the v2 docs for setup questions. For reference when troubleshooting, the agent now runs with the following configuration.

settings of bagaf-bawip:
[aldax]
port = 5000
region = south-4
host = aldax.brasklabs.corp
team = brivan
timeout_ms = 2000
retries = 2

**Ticket: PORX-412 — Portionix vault locked again**

Hey, flagging this before the release: the Portionix recipe-scaling calculator can't fetch its conversion tables because the config vault sealed itself after last night's node restart. Batch scaling is falling back to cached ratios, which is fine short-term but will drift. We can't ship 3.2 until someone unseals it — Marla's out, so it's on us. Once you're at the unseal prompt, enter the recovery passphrase shown just below.

unlock words, bawef-kahap: sorax-sorir-quenys-aldok

Welcome to the Lumewick on-call rotation! Every so often the Quartzel query planner picks a terrible plan for the account-recovery lookup, and recovery requests start timing out. First, flag it in the planner dashboard, then fail over to the cached lookup path with `qz-fallback enable recovery`. That keeps users unblocked while we investigate. If the admin console itself is locked out because of the stall, you'll need to re-open it manually. Use the recovery passphrase below to unlock the fallback console.

strongbox words: druath-quenael

Handover on the Wrenfold notification fan-out work. I added a bounded queue per delivery shard with drop-oldest semantics, plus a backpressure signal that throttles upstream publishers at 80% capacity. Please review the retry jitter logic carefully — it interacts with the shard rebalance. The load-test vault holding the soak-test credentials opens with the recovery passphrase below.

vault phrase of hawif-yajep = julox-norael-norys-sorion-casix-praix-quenox-sorix-holok-ruswyn-frawyn-wendor-silmir-brieth